recovery position
noun/rɪˈkʌvəri pəzɪʃn/
/rɪˈkʌvəri pəzɪʃn/
[singular]- a position lying on the side, with the arms and legs carefully placed, that helps a person who is not conscious to breathe
- Check the airway before putting someone in the recovery position.
- Continue resuscitation until the person starts breathing and then place them in the recovery position.
